240public:
241  // InsertNewInstBefore - insert an instruction New before instruction Old
242  // in the program.  Add the new instruction to the worklist.
243  //
244  Instruction *InsertNewInstBefore(Instruction *New, Instruction &Old) {
245    assert(New && New->getParent() == 0 &&
246           "New instruction already inserted into a basic block!");
247    BasicBlock *BB = Old.getParent();
248    BB->getInstList().insert(&Old, New);  // Insert inst
249    Worklist.Add(New);
250    return New;
251  }
252
253  // InsertNewInstWith - same as InsertNewInstBefore, but also sets the
254  // debug loc.
255  //
256  Instruction *InsertNewInstWith(Instruction *New, Instruction &Old) {
257    New->setDebugLoc(Old.getDebugLoc());
258    return InsertNewInstBefore(New, Old);
259  }
260
261  // ReplaceInstUsesWith - This method is to be used when an instruction is
262  // found to be dead, replacable with another preexisting expression.  Here
263  // we add all uses of I to the worklist, replace all uses of I with the new
264  // value, then return I, so that the inst combiner will know that I was
265  // modified.
266  //
267  Instruction *ReplaceInstUsesWith(Instruction &I, Value *V) {
268    Worklist.AddUsersToWorkList(I);   // Add all modified instrs to worklist.
269
270    // If we are replacing the instruction with itself, this must be in a
271    // segment of unreachable code, so just clobber the instruction.
272    if (&I == V)
273      V = UndefValue::get(I.getType());
274
275    DEBUG(dbgs() << "IC: Replacing " << I << "\n"
276                    "    with " << *V << '\n');
277
278    I.replaceAllUsesWith(V);
279    return &I;
280  }
281
282  // EraseInstFromFunction - When dealing with an instruction that has side
283  // effects or produces a void value, we can't rely on DCE to delete the
284  // instruction.  Instead, visit methods should return the value returned by
285  // this function.
286  Instruction *EraseInstFromFunction(Instruction &I) {
287    DEBUG(dbgs() << "IC: ERASE " << I << '\n');
288
289    assert(I.use_empty() && "Cannot erase instruction that is used!");
290    // Make sure that we reprocess all operands now that we reduced their
291    // use counts.
292    if (I.getNumOperands() < 8) {
293      for (User::op_iterator i = I.op_begin(), e = I.op_end(); i != e; ++i)
294        if (Instruction *Op = dyn_cast<Instruction>(*i))
295          Worklist.Add(Op);
296    }
297    Worklist.Remove(&I);
298    I.eraseFromParent();
299    MadeIRChange = true;
300    return 0;  // Don't do anything with FI
301  }

316private:
317
318  /// SimplifyAssociativeOrCommutative - This performs a few simplifications for
319  /// operators which are associative or commutative.
320  bool SimplifyAssociativeOrCommutative(BinaryOperator &I);
321
322  /// SimplifyUsingDistributiveLaws - This tries to simplify binary operations
323  /// which some other binary operation distributes over either by factorizing
324  /// out common terms (eg "(A*B)+(A*C)" -> "A*(B+C)") or expanding out if this
325  /// results in simplifications (eg: "A & (B | C) -> (A&B) | (A&C)" if this is
326  /// a win).  Returns the simplified value, or null if it didn't simplify.
327  Value *SimplifyUsingDistributiveLaws(BinaryOperator &I);
